Texas Transportation Code - Section 453.402. Maximum Tax Rate

§ 453.402. MAXIMUM TAX RATE. (a) A board may not adopt a
sales and use tax rate, including a rate increase, that when
combined with the rates of all sales and use taxes imposed by all
political subdivisions of this state having territory in the
municipality exceeds two percent in any location in the
municipality.
(b) An election by a transit department to approve a sales
and use tax or increase the rate of the transit department's sales
and use tax has no effect if:
(1) the voters of the transit department approve the
department's sales and use tax rate or rate increase at an election
held on the same day on which the municipality or county having
territory in the jurisdiction of the transit department adopts a
sales and use tax or an additional sales and use tax; and
(2) the combined rates of all sales and use taxes
imposed by the transit department and all political subdivisions of
this state would exceed two percent in any part of the territory in
the jurisdiction of the transit department.
Acts 1995, 74th Leg., ch. 165, § 1, eff. Sept. 1, 1995.
